📰 LWN.net 文章分析报告
深入分析Linux内核与开源技术动态
6
篇文章
166
条评论
2026-04-26
分析日期
🔥 热门文章(按评论数排序)
本文介绍了OpenWrt One路由器的构建系统,该系统由Software Freedom Conservancy (SFC)开发,专注于在生成二进制文件的同时确保遵守底层代码的许可证要求。作为开源固件项目,OpenWrt One具有独特功能,包括前置USB-C串口和两个以太网端口(其中之一支持PoE)。该构建系统的设计理念特别适合需要严格许可证合规的开源硬件项目,体现了开源社区对法律合规性的重视。
为避免LLM生成代码,社区创建了两个Vim分支:EVi致力于打造无LLM辅助贡献的现代Vim,而Vim Classic专注于提供Vim 8的长期维护版本。此举源于Vim和NeoVim项目于2025年底相继出台了允许LLM辅助代码的政策,引发了部分开发者的不满与担忧。两个项目目前仍处于早期阶段,但有望为希望远离LLM生成代码的用户提供稳定替代方案,前提是获得足够的社区支持。
使用大语言模型(LLM)发现安全问题已成为热点。Anthropic报告称其Claude Opus 4.6模型在Linux内核等关键开源软件中发现了真实漏洞,并与Linux基金会合作为开发者提供安全审查工具。然而,curl项目维护者Daniel Stenberg批评LLM生成的安全报告质量低劣。谷歌Project Zero此前研究表明LLM虽能识别安全问题但需要大量人工干预。近期LLM能力显著进步引发开源社区关注,但报告质量争议仍然存在。
这篇文章讨论的是Linux内核中一项功能的命运转折。透明大页(THP)功能最初只支持匿名内存,2019年Song Liu添加了对页缓存只读大页的支持,并承诺"在接下来几个版本周期内"会增加可写大页支持。然而六年多过去了,这个承诺从未兑现。文章指出,由于内存子系统核心架构的演变,这个只读大页选项很快将被移除,而不是扩展支持可写大页。这反映了内核开发者最初的预期与实际技术演进路径之间的偏差。
**Linux 7.0内核开发统计:开发者数量创历史新高** Linus Torvalds于2026年4月12日发布了Linux 7.0内核。本开发周期共包含14,251个非合并提交,来自2,362位开发者,大幅超越6.19内核创下的2,134人记录。值得注意的是,其中489位开发者是首次向内核贡献代码。最活跃的开发者包括Krzysztof Kozlowski(191个提交)、Ian Rogers(133个提交)和Christoph Hellwig(126个提交)等,体现了内核社区持续增长的参与度和活跃度。
本文介绍了开源音乐标记工具 MusicBrainz Picard,它是一个跨平台应用,可以从众包维护的 MusicBrainz 数据库获取元数据并写入多种音频格式。MusicBrainz 项目始于 2000 年,由 Robert Kaye 创建,旨在填补 CDDB 被私有化为 Gracenote 后留下的空白。该项目现已发展为 MetaBrainz 基金会下的非营利项目,提供远超 CD 发布信息的音乐元数据服务,成为自托管音乐库管理的重要开源资源。
评论